I can't find the appropriate procedure in the documentation for what I want to do.
I would like to upgrade to the enterprise version without changing the version number initially.

So I tested it:

Change the repository to the enterprise repository using my credentials, then force a reinstallation of the packages with the command:

Code: Select all

apt --reinstall install tis-waptserver tis-waptrepo tis-waptsetup
I restarted the postconf and regenerated the WAPT agent, but when I download the agent setup from my WAPT repository, it's still the community version setup
